C&C Metal Recycling LLC v. First-Citizens Bank & Trust Company
Plaintiff: C&C Metal Recycling LLC
Defendant: First-Citizens Bank & Trust Company
Case Number: 8:2024cv00799
Filed: February 15, 2024
Court: US District Court for the District of South Carolina
Presiding Judge: Henry M Herlong
Nature of Suit: Contract: Other
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1332 Diversity-Contract Dispute
Jury Demanded By: Plaintiff
